System.IdentityModel.Tokens.Jwt не найденC#

Место общения программистов C#
Ответить
Anonymous
 System.IdentityModel.Tokens.Jwt не найден

Сообщение Anonymous »

Я хочу разработать веб-перехватчик SharePoint с использованием C# (.Net Framework v 4.5) и ASP.Net. Для этого я беру следующие пакеты: Но после первого запуска в следующем классе я получаю это сообщение:
Ошибка компилятора CS0246 и CS7069 в TokenValidationParameters

Ошибка CS7069. Ссылка на тип «TokenValidationParameters» предположительно была объявлена ​​в «System.IdentityModel.Tokens.Jwt», но не могла быть объявлена. найдено.

и

Ошибка CS0246 Тип или имя пространства имен «TokenValidationParameters» не найден (возможно, отсутствует директива using или ссылка на сборку).

Код: Выделить всё

using System;
using System.Collections.Generic;
using System.Configuration;
using System.IdentityModel;
using System.IdentityModel.Tokens.Jwt;
using Microsoft.IdentityModel;
using System.Linq;
using Microsoft.Owin.Security;
using Microsoft.Owin.Security.ActiveDirectory;
using Owin;

namespace WebApplication
{
public partial class Startup
{
public void ConfigureAuth(IAppBuilder app)
{
app.UseWindowsAzureActiveDirectoryBearerAuthentication(
new WindowsAzureActiveDirectoryBearerAuthenticationOptions
{
Tenant = ConfigurationManager.AppSettings["ida:Tenant"],
TokenValidationParameters = new TokenValidationParameters {
ValidAudience = ConfigurationManager.AppSettings["ida:Audience"]
},
});
}
}
}
Что я делаю не так?
У меня не так много опыта работы с C# и ASP.NET.

Подробнее здесь: https://stackoverflow.com/questions/686 ... -not-found
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C#»